Together with HTC Desire HD smartphone, HTC has just presented QWERTY Android device at its press event in London, called the HTC Desire Z. This Android-friendly QWERTY slider phone is a version of T-Mobile G2 that designed for the U.S. market.
HTC Desire Z smartphone is sports a 5 megapixel autofocus camera with LED flash and recording 720p HD video, 3.7-inch capacitive touchscreen display with resolution of 480 x 800 pixels (WVGA), Wi-Fi 802.11n, Bluetooth, GPS, 3.5mm audio jack, an optical joystick, and 4GB onboard memory.
The heart of the HTC Desire Z smartphone is an 800MHz Qualcomm MSM7230 CPU and supports work in 3G UMTS/HSPA networks.
The HTC Desire Z will started selling in October 2010. The model is designed for Europe and Asia.
